Palermo, Sicily vs Lander/ Hunt, Wyoming Climate & Distance Between

Usa flag
  • The distance between Palermo, Sicily, Italy and Lander/ Hunt, Wyoming, Usa is approximately 9,284 km or 5,769 mi.
  • To reach Palermo, Sicily in this distance one would set out from Lander/ Hunt, Wyoming bearing 42.2° or NE and follow the great circles arc to approach Palermo, Sicily bearing 141.3° or SE .
  • Palermo, Sicily has a Mediterranean hot climate (Csa) whereas Lander/ Hunt, Wyoming has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b).
  • The mean annual temperature is 10.9 °C (19.6°F) warmer.
  • Average monthly temperatures vary by 13.6 °C (24.5°F) less in Palermo, Sicily.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to truly continental.
  • Total annual precipitation averages 409.6 mm (16.1 in) more which is equivalent to 409.6 l/m² (10.05 US gal/ft²) or 4,096,000 l/ha (437,890 US gal/ac) more. About 2 1/4 as much.
  • The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 4.7° higher in Palermo, Sicily than in Lander/ Hunt, Wyoming.
  • Relative humidity levels are 22.8% higher.
  • The mean dew point temperature is 15.9°C (28.7°F) higher.
